Director of Engineering

Washington, DC, United States

Director of Engineering

Limited Travel Is Required

Ad Hoc is a digital services company that helps the federal government better serve people. Our teams use modern, agile methods to meet the needs of our users while closing the gap between consumer expectations and government.

Work on things that matter

Our teams connect Veterans with services designed for their needs, help millions of people access affordable health care, and support important programs like Head Start. As we work with agencies to deliver critical services, we’re also changing how the government thinks about and uses technology.

Built for a remote life

Ad Hoc is remote-first and remote-always. We’ve designed our culture, communications, and tools to support a nationwide team. Being remote allows Ad Hoc to bring the best people onto our teams and give them the freedom to create a work environment that fits their lives. Maybe you need to adjust your schedule to care for your family or take a bike ride. At Ad Hoc, that’s welcomed.

Committed to high expectations and a welcoming culture

Ad Hoc values acceptance, accountability, and humility. We aren’t heroes. We leave our egos at the door to learn from our mistakes and improve the process for the next time.. We build small, inclusive teams to bring the best of consumer technology to the problems of government.

The Federal Civilian business unit supports a wide range of customers that span the federal, commercial, and nonprofit space. Our customers include the General Services Administration, Office of Personnel Management, PAN Foundation, Library of Congress, Social Security Administration, Health and Human Services, and the USDA Forest Service. We partner with these agencies to build new capabilities, deliver products, establish data as a strategic asset for informed decision-making, modernize legacy systems, and build the digital service infrastructure necessary to scale their mission impact.

Primary Responsibilities:

As a Director of Engineering, you will be responsible for supporting the development and execution of the engineering discipline strategy. A Director of Engineering is a people manager, leader and mentor that effectively manages team operations in support of delivery success, and supports the Director of Engineering in effectively managing engineering operations within a business unit. You will serve as a subject matter expert that is able to successfully lead through direct reports and effectively communicate and execute against organizational objectives. In this role, a Director of Engineering will actively partner with leadership peers to achieve business objectives, and is developing a strategic mindset to influence organizational growth. A Director of Engineering must exhibit strong communication skills, with the ability to coordinate among varying teams and departments to support the development and implementation of standard processes and procedures in support of operational efficiencies. Primary expectations of a Director of Engineering include:

Leads the engineering discipline for a portfolio of programs or an entire business unit, optimizing for long-term business performance and outcomes

Develops and promotes engineering core values, knowledge-sharing, and approaches across disciplines and teams

Defines, measures, and communicates the impact of engineering across a wide portfolio of programs; codifies lessons-learned

Coaches and mentors senior engineering staff, building organizational structures and systems for scale

Supports recruitment and staffing activities in support of meeting delivery goals

Helps define, manage and deliver on key initiatives that support operational needs within the company

Directs multiple engineering disciplines, including full-stack engineering, DevOps, security and compliance, etc.

Presents portfolio/business unit ongoing Engineering work, future goals, and risks

Mentors and communicates through engineering leadership in their responsible area

Extensive understanding of government and practice market conditions in order to drive organizational improvements and innovation, as well as meet delivery obligations

Responsible for performance management, timecard reviews, PTO management and team development

Supports growth efforts, ensuring capabilities and interests of engineers align with the business

Development of executive communication skills, with the ability to clearly articulate business and practice initiatives, goals and strategies

Maintains oversight of the business unit’s current labor mix, with the ability to identify primary skills and experiences; supports the key personnel identification process

Basic Qualifications:

Bachelor’s degree and 10+ years of experience

4+ or more years of people management experience, responsible for defining expectations for team operations and performance management; 5+ years experience directing assignments for cross-functional team

Extensive experience leading/directing an engineering practice/team

Extensive experience supporting business development

Extensive experience with strategic decision-making, people management, software development, customer interactions, formal and informal communication, and mentorship

Preferred Qualifications:

Experience working with state, local, and federal government customers
